summaryrefslogtreecommitdiff
path: root/src/basegui.h
diff options
context:
space:
mode:
authorMateusz Łukasik <mati75@linuxmint.pl>2015-12-06 19:08:44 +0100
committerMateusz Łukasik <mati75@linuxmint.pl>2015-12-06 19:08:44 +0100
commitef3806d30c06fc3b5c2910ef4faebef27bbd6bad (patch)
treeeacad504d5240c2354c1801d88542efc6ceccc2c /src/basegui.h
parentd21eb029cb664abe3893776c8345b300c084fe31 (diff)
Imported Upstream version 15.11.0~ds0
Diffstat (limited to 'src/basegui.h')
-rw-r--r--src/basegui.h30
1 files changed, 29 insertions, 1 deletions
diff --git a/src/basegui.h b/src/basegui.h
index a3f122d..18374ed 100644
--- a/src/basegui.h
+++ b/src/basegui.h
@@ -165,6 +165,10 @@ public slots:
virtual void showSubDelayDialog();
virtual void showAudioDelayDialog();
virtual void showStereo3dDialog();
+#ifdef BOOKMARKS
+ virtual void showAddBookmarkDialog();
+ virtual void showBookmarkDialog();
+#endif
virtual void exitFullscreen();
virtual void toggleFullscreen();
@@ -252,6 +256,7 @@ protected slots:
void resizeMainWindow(int w, int h);
void resizeWindow(int w, int h);
virtual void hidePanel();
+ void centerWindow();
/* virtual void playlistVisibilityChanged(); */
@@ -387,6 +392,9 @@ protected:
void setActionsEnabled(bool);
#endif
void createMenus();
+#ifdef BOOKMARKS
+ void updateBookmarks();
+#endif
void updateRecents();
void configureDiscDevices();
void setupNetworkProxy();
@@ -451,6 +459,9 @@ protected:
MyAction * videoEqualizerAct;
MyAction * screenshotAct;
MyAction * screenshotsAct;
+#ifdef CAPTURE_STREAM
+ MyAction * capturingAct;
+#endif
#ifdef VIDEOPREVIEW
MyAction * videoPreviewAct;
#endif
@@ -474,8 +485,10 @@ protected:
MyAction * decAudioDelayAct;
MyAction * incAudioDelayAct;
MyAction * audioDelayAct; // Ask for delay
+#ifdef MPLAYER_SUPPORT
MyAction * extrastereoAct;
MyAction * karaokeAct;
+#endif
MyAction * volnormAct;
MyAction * loadAudioAct;
MyAction * unloadAudioAct;
@@ -492,6 +505,10 @@ protected:
MyAction * decSubStepAct;
MyAction * incSubScaleAct;
MyAction * decSubScaleAct;
+#ifdef MPV_SUPPORT
+ MyAction * seekNextSubAct;
+ MyAction * seekPrevSubAct;
+#endif
MyAction * useCustomSubStyleAct;
MyAction * useForcedSubsOnlyAct;
MyAction * subVisibilityAct;
@@ -712,8 +729,16 @@ protected:
MyActionGroup * secondarySubtitleTrackGroup;
#endif
MyActionGroup * titleGroup;
- MyActionGroup * angleGroup;
MyActionGroup * chapterGroup;
+ MyActionGroup * angleGroup;
+#ifdef BOOKMARKS
+ MyActionGroup * bookmarkGroup;
+ MyAction * addBookmarkAct;
+ MyAction * editBookmarksAct;
+
+ MyAction * prevBookmarkAct;
+ MyAction * nextBookmarkAct;
+#endif
#if DVDNAV_SUPPORT
MyAction * dvdnavUpAct;
@@ -749,6 +774,9 @@ protected:
QMenu * titles_menu;
QMenu * chapters_menu;
QMenu * angles_menu;
+#ifdef BOOKMARKS
+ QMenu * bookmark_menu;
+#endif
QMenu * aspect_menu;
QMenu * osd_menu;
QMenu * deinterlace_menu;